SEELEY — Imperial County firefighters responded to a structure fire at a manufactured home Friday morning in the 1900 block of Evan Hewes Highway.
No one was home when the fire began, and the cause of the fire remains under investigation, Imperial County Assistant Fire Chief Rob Scott said.
Three engines from stations one, three and six responded with 10 firefighters to get the blaze under control.
The fire originated in the back bedroom, and fire was seen coming out of the bedroom window on arrival. Firefighters remain on scene.
